Received a call from a gentleman I spoke to last year about detailing his Silver corvette(the one I just finished). He said he had a friend with a G35 that was in very poor condition, paint swirls, lots of scratches ect. The car was in worse shape than I could imagine, I was expecting a regular one step polish, but that idea went out the door. He said there was no real time limit within reason, so off to work I went with it. I will let the pictures do the speaking in this case.
The Process
Rims were cleaned with Megs WB, then AG CWC, then iron x.
Tire cleaned with AG CWC along with the wheel wells
Clayed with car with Exclusive Blue clay (which only lasted this detail)
Compounded and polished the car using 2 and 3 steps with various products as the humidity was giving me all kinds of problems
